Frequently asked questions about lodges in Citrusdal

  • Which attractions shouldn't be missed in and around Citrusdal?

    You definitely shouldn't miss the Citrusdal Museum, which showcases the history of the area. For nature lovers, the Olifants River is a must-see, with opportunities for hiking and fishing. The nearby Cederberg Wilderness Area is also a popular destination for outdoor enthusiasts.

  • What are the most famous attractions near Citrusdal?

    The Cederberg Wilderness Area is probably the most famous attraction near Citrusdal. It's known for its dramatic rock formations, hiking trails, and unique flora. The nearby Clanwilliam Dam is also worth a visit, especially for its scenic views and opportunities for water sports.

  • What is the best time of the year to visit Citrusdal?

    The best time to visit Citrusdal is during the spring (September to November) or autumn (March to May) when the weather is mild and the landscape is in full bloom. You can also enjoy the summer months (December to February) for warm weather and outdoor activities, but be aware of the potential for heat.

  • What adventurous activities can you enjoy in and around Citrusdal?

    Citrusdal offers a range of adventurous activities, including hiking, mountain biking, rock climbing, and abseiling in the Cederberg Wilderness Area. You can also go white-water rafting on the Olifants River or enjoy a scenic drive through the area.
  • What other towns or cities are interesting to check out near Citrusdal?

    Clanwilliam, about 60 km away, is a charming town with a rich history and beautiful surroundings. It's known for its historic buildings, the Clanwilliam Dam, and the nearby Cederberg Wilderness Area. You could also visit the coastal town of Vredenburg, about 150 km away, which offers a different kind of experience with its beaches and fishing opportunities.
